Denise Marie Morrison (nee Pilon) of New Waterford, aged 62, passed away peacefully on November 3rd, at the Cape Breton Regional Hospital, with her family at her side. Born on September 3rd, 1960, she was the daughter of the late Denis and Cassie (nee MacDonald) Pilon.
Denise grew up in Fourteen Yard, where she spoke proudly of being a Coal Miner’s Daughter. From a young age she had a dynamic personality, pulling in anyone she met like she had her own gravity. She had the amazing ability to fill you with confidence and left you feeling like you could take on the world.
Once you met her, your life was never the same.
Denise had the title of Life Coach, Reiki Master, Neurolinguistic Programmer, but the two she loved the most was Wife and Mother. She enjoyed the simple things in life: a chat with a friend, a cup of coffee in the morning, a walk on the beach, a hug from her family. If Denise taught us anything, it was to spread love, be kind, and to “take it one day at a time”.
Denise is survived by her husband of 29 years, Donald (Spyder) Morrison, their daughter Haley (Garrett); stepchildren, Kimberly and Shawn (Alana), and step-grandchildren Amanda, Devin (Savanna), and Jennifer (Ryan); sisters Barb, Judy (Russell), and Sheila, sister-in- laws, Jean ( Charles) Eileen ( Don) and Diane ( Brian); brother- in- law Clifford ( Mary), as well as her nieces and nephews, which she helped raise, Tammy ( Alessandro) Danette (Harold), Michael (Tara), Raymond (Michelle) and Melanie, and grandnieces and nephews Jeremy, Brooklyn, Bhreagh, Joseph, and Blake.
Besides her parents she was predeceased by her brother in infancy, Denis and sister-in-law Evelyn (John) as well as her grandniece, Rebecca.
